Online servicess. Run a blog? Better fix your bounce rate _ Drawing a Blank. It turns out that Google Analytics will wait for a visitor to trigger a second event, such as visiting another page on the same site. If that second event is never triggered, the visit is counted as a bounce (regardless of the duration of the visit). On a typical non-blog website this is beneficial as visitors are encouraged to visit multiple pages in order to maximise conversions. If the visitor never moves beyond the first page, their visit is a bounce. For a blog, however, it’s common that a visitor will land on one specific article, but not visit any other pages.

My research brought me to this article from the Google Analytics blog, which discusses Adjusted Bounce Rates. The new tracking event is added in this line: setTimeout("_gaq.push(['_trackEvent', '15_seconds', 'read'])", 15000); Now, visitors to your blog will only be generate a bounce if they leave within 15 seconds (or whatever length of time) – hopefully substantially reducing the bounce rate percentage in your reports. More metrics More mistakes. Google Unleashes More Big-Data Genius With a New Cloud Service. Ariel Zambelich/WIRED Google continues to share the wealth of the uniquely powerful software systems it erected to run its enormous online empire. On Tuesday morning, at its Google I/O developer conference in San Francisco, the tech giant introduced a cloud computing service it calls Google Cloud Dataflow. Based on two software systems that have helped Google drive its own online operation for years–Flume and MillWheel–the service is a way of more easily moving, processing, and analyzing massive amounts of digital information.

As he unveiled the service, Google’s Urs Hölzle–the man who oversaw the creation of Google’s global network of data centers–said it’s designed to help companies deal with petabytes of data–a.k.a. millions of gigabytes. “Cloud DataFlow is the result of over a decade of experience in data analytics,” he said. This is just the latest way that Google is sharing its unprecedented online infrastructure with the world at large through its cloud services.
